当前位置: 首页 > news >正文

前端环境配置(nvm、nodejs、npm)

一、安装nvm

1. 下载vnm

url:https://nvm.uihtm.com/doc/download-nvm.html

2. 解压文件后双击exe文件进行安装

3. 选择nvm的安装地址,我是安装在D:\App\nvm

4. 选择nodejs的安装地址,我是安装在C:\Program Files\nodejs

5. 点击next 一直点击 完成安装;

6. 找到nvm的settings.txt文件打开后:

给该文件添加这两行命令:

node_mirror: https://npmmirror.com/mirrors/node/
npm_mirror: https://npmmirror.com/mirrors/npm/

二、环境变量配置

1. 右击计算机

2.点击属性

3.选择高级系统设置

4.点击环境变量

5.查看环境变量是否配置(默认nvm安装成功后,自动配置):

三、验证nvm是否安装成功

打开cmd,输入nvm -v 或 nvm version 或 nvm --version (三选一即可)

四、安装node.js

1. 通过nvm 指令安装node.js

重新打开cmd,输入对应的指令:

① 安装指定nodejs版本: nvm install + nodejs版本号

② 查询已安装nodejs版本列表: nvm list

③ 使用对应的版本的nodejs: nvm use + nodejs 版本号

如:

nvm install 14.20.0 -- 安装14.20.0版本的nodejs

nvm use 14.20.0 -- 使用14.20.0版本的nodejs

2. 检查是否安装成功

安装成功后会自动新建对应的文件夹

3. node环境变量配置

① 在nvm的安装目录新建两个文件夹node_global和node_cache

② 创建完两个文件夹后,在cmd窗口中输入以下命令(两个路径即是两个文件夹的路径):

npm config set prefix "D:\App\nvm\node_global"
npm config set cache "D:\App\nvm\\node_cache"

③ 设置环境变量(步骤同nvm环境变量设置)

a. 设置用户变量 前两个会自动创建,仅需要手动New node_global

b. 设置系统变量,与用户一致也是path

五、所有设置均已完成,希望能帮助你。

http://www.cnnetsun.cn/news/107090.html

相关文章:

  • RK3588语音AI部署终极指南:算子兼容性深度优化与实战解决方案
  • EmotiVoice语音好奇感模拟促进知识探索
  • Abaqus轮轨瞬态动力学分析:从模型搭建到inp文件生成
  • 使用Playwright集成亮数据IP代理获取AI热点
  • 探索工程模拟与分析的多元世界:从轨道到建筑
  • Cuberite服务器日志分析完全指南:从入门到实战
  • EmotiVoice语音合成服务灰度日志采集规范
  • EmotiVoice语音自然度评分达到MOS 4.5以上
  • GISBox教你快速获取建筑数据并生成可发布的3D模型
  • EmotiVoice情感语音合成API接口调用详细说明
  • SenseVoice多语言语音理解:突破传统ASR局限的专业术语识别方案
  • Redash数据可视化:让枯燥数据秒变商业洞察
  • Pyfa舰船配置工具:5个高效技巧助你成为EVE Online配置高手
  • 洛谷 P1892 [BalticOI 2003] 团伙
  • 洛谷 P2024 [NOI2001] 食物链
  • Animeko跨平台动漫追番神器:从入门到精通的完整指南
  • 中级软件设计师英语部分备考攻略:完形填空高频考点与解题技巧
  • 2025年下半年软件设计师易混淆知识点
  • Headscale配置终极指南:从零到精通的环境变量管理技巧
  • 测试架构师的成长路径:从技术执行到质量战略的跨越
  • 多人姿态估计终极指南:从零开始构建实时人体分析系统
  • 【ACWing】150. 括号画家
  • 如何快速掌握Vim插件管理:VAM的完整使用指南
  • 文献分区及影响因子批量查询
  • APKMirror安卓应用下载平台深度解析:从源码到实践
  • 终极FreeMarker模板调试工具:3分钟解决模板语法问题
  • QQScreenShot独立版技术解析:基于模块化架构的屏幕捕捉解决方案
  • 快速掌握SCPI Parser终极指南:构建专业仪器控制系统的完整解决方案
  • 自定义算子的“诞生记”:基于CANN Kernel自调工程的完整CI/CD流水线
  • 高效、稳定、可定制——EmotiVoice开源TTS优势全解析